I’ve had 2 primes since the first model 5yrs ago above a 50 breeder mixed reef w/ beginner sps (birdsnests, stylos) midway up (9 inches above barebottom), spaced about 8 inches from either side end, and 5 inches above rim of the tank. Supplemented by 2T5 bulb fixture on tank mount 3 inches above rim. Grow corals without problems. Still have one original fixture from 5 yrs ago, replaced the other that died w/ prime HD 1 1/2 yrs ago, and have had no complaints since. For a smallish reef these lights can’t be beat for value and ease of use via myAI app. Running AB+ profile at 60% uv/blues, 4% green/deep red, and 19% white for 9hrs w/ 1 hr ramp up/down. I think the AI ecotech merger has helped push AI lights to a higher level at a faster rate since these fixtures now all share similar technology. Had one fixture’s fan die and was sent a replacement free of charge just out of warranty.

No problem— when they first came out I heard conflicting reports regarding inadequate par and lack of coral growth, which I’ve found out to be completely untrue. My reef has moved on from a softy/lps to mixed lps/simple sps tank with these lights. It does really help to add T5s to boost the par and give you the windex blue 18k look most stick heads want. Don’t even need an expensive T5 fixture—mine is an old well cared for aquatic life 2 bulb fixture that I used to use on my 46 gallon bow front planted tank. Just add some ATI blue plus bulbs and you're set for sps in the upper half of your tank. The dimensions on your tank are almost identical to mine, so this should work for you. I’m actually thinking about adding another Prime if I want more difficult acros in my tank. Good luck! Check out BRS videos regarding detailed reviews on how to set up led fixtures ie AI’s, Ecotechs, Orpheks, Kessils,etc. Great info on height, spacing, settings, and par spread for every light you could want.
